About the Clairixa...

I have been using a special USB cable for the last 2-3 years and I was quite happy with it (Clearlink Plus USB 2.0 Cable). But when Peter announced that he was making his own cable, I could not let that occasion pass.

First: I still haven't upgraded my NOS1 for the "a" version. I will ask Peter when I feel I can send it.

Here are the observations that I made (and they are to be taken with a grain of salt since I do not have trained ears):
- I had trouble connecting the cable to the NOS1 because it is stiff, as are my ICs, so I am a little concerned about the pressure applied on the USB port that the crossing cables generate. I may ask if my USB port can be moved to the rear of the NOS1 to prevent this in the future.
- The Clairixa allows more bass to flow. My speakers are bass shy (or my acoustics do not allow me to perceive them well), but they have always been tight. With the Clairixa, I get more tight bass and it generates more "power".
- There is at least as many, maybe more details than with my Clearlink Plus, but this should be compared when I will have enough hours done on the Clairixa.
- The Clairixa lets the music play already !

These comments come from early listenings. I should come back with more information as time passes.
